About the song

The song was the first one to be recorded on the first day of the Ten Summoner's Tales recording session (1992-08-10).

The band played If I Ever Lose My Faith In You five times. The bass was later replaced during mixing sessions at The Town House (it was the only song to feature the Fender Precision bass), as were some guitar parts. The only overdubs were a harmonica part by Sting, a Synclavier organ and some percussion parts played by Sting and Vinnie Colaiuta on an old Linn. Sting's vocals and the Harmonica part of the song were recorded on a Sony 800 G microphone.
